[Carbon-dev] [jira] Closed: (CARBON-4355) ESB - Rule Compilation error thrown when executing sample 606
Evanthika Amarasiri (JIRA)
jira at wso2.org
Sun Jul 5 21:49:00 PDT 2009
[ https://wso2.org/jira/browse/CARBON-4355?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Evanthika Amarasiri closed CARBON-4355.
---------------------------------------
Tested on 2.1.0-RC6. When the proper class files are placed the sample executes successfully. You have to drop the jars inside repository/components/extensions folder. The issue is fixed and will be closed
> ESB - Rule Compilation error thrown when executing sample 606
> -------------------------------------------------------------
>
> Key: CARBON-4355
> URL: https://wso2.org/jira/browse/CARBON-4355
> Project: WSO2 Carbon
> Issue Type: Bug
> Components: Synapse Samples
> Affects Versions: 2.0 Alpha
> Environment: Windows XP, JDK1.6
> Reporter: Evanthika Amarasiri
> Assignee: indika kumara
> Priority: High
> Fix For: 2.0
>
>
> When executing sample 606 the following exception was thrown on the Carbon console
> 2009-06-15 16:42:38,796] DEBUG - InMediator Sequence <InMediator> :: mediate()
> 2009-06-15 16:42:38,953] ERROR - RuleInvoker Unknown Error was occurred when trying to registering the RuleExecutionSet with Uri null
> rg.drools.rule.InvalidRulePackage: Error importing : 'samples.GetQuoteRequest'Rule Compilation error : [Rule name='ForwardTransformation']
> ForwardTransformation/Rule_ForwardTransformation_0.java (14:17) : Imported class "samples.GetQuoteRequest" could not be loaded
> ForwardTransformation/Rule_ForwardTransformation_0.java (14:31) : Imported class "samples.GetQuoteRequest" could not be loaded
> ForwardTransformation/Rule_ForwardTransformation_0.java (16:18) : A method named "setSymbol" is not declared in any enclosing class nor any supertype, nor through a static import
> at org.drools.rule.Package.checkValidity(Package.java:477)
> at org.drools.common.AbstractRuleBase.addPackages(AbstractRuleBase.java:434)
> at org.drools.reteoo.ReteooRuleBase.addPackage(ReteooRuleBase.java:388)
> at org.drools.jsr94.rules.admin.RuleExecutionSetImpl.<init>(RuleExecutionSetImpl.java:130)
> at org.drools.jsr94.rules.admin.LocalRuleExecutionSetProviderImpl.createRuleExecutionSet(LocalRuleExecutionSetProviderImpl.java:233)
> at org.drools.jsr94.rules.admin.LocalRuleExecutionSetProviderImpl.createRuleExecutionSet(LocalRuleExecutionSetProviderImpl.java:176)
> at org.wso2.rule.RuleInvoker.createRuleExecutionSet(RuleInvoker.java:346)
> at org.wso2.rule.RuleInvoker.invoke(RuleInvoker.java:109)
> at org.wso2.rule.mediator.RuleMediator.mediate(RuleMediator.java:99)
> at org.apache.synapse.mediators.AbstractListMediator.mediate(AbstractListMediator.java:60)
> at org.apache.synapse.mediators.filters.InMediator.mediate(InMediator.java:55)
> at org.apache.synapse.mediators.AbstractListMediator.mediate(AbstractListMediator.java:60)
> at org.apache.synapse.mediators.base.SequenceMediator.mediate(SequenceMediator.java:115)
> at org.apache.synapse.core.axis2.Axis2SynapseEnvironment.injectMessage(Axis2SynapseEnvironment.java:131)
> at org.apache.synapse.core.axis2.SynapseMessageReceiver.receive(SynapseMessageReceiver.java:86)
> at org.apache.axis2.engine.AxisEngine.receive(AxisEngine.java:178)
> at org.apache.axis2.transport.http.HTTPTransportUtils.processHTTPPostRequest(HTTPTransportUtils.java:167)
> at org.apache.synapse.transport.nhttp.ServerWorker.processEntityEnclosingMethod(ServerWorker.java:349)
> at org.apache.synapse.transport.nhttp.ServerWorker.run(ServerWorker.java:239)
> at org.apache.axis2.transport.base.threads.NativeWorkerPool$1.run(NativeWorkerPool.java:58)
> at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
> at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
> at java.lang.Thread.run(Thread.java:619)
> 2009-06-15 16:42:38,968] ERROR - NativeWorkerPool Uncaught exception
> rg.wso2.rule.RuleException: Unknown Error was occurred when trying to registering the RuleExecutionSet with Uri null
> at org.wso2.rule.RuleInvoker.createRuleExecutionSet(RuleInvoker.java:379)
> at org.wso2.rule.RuleInvoker.invoke(RuleInvoker.java:109)
> at org.wso2.rule.mediator.RuleMediator.mediate(RuleMediator.java:99)
> at org.apache.synapse.mediators.AbstractListMediator.mediate(AbstractListMediator.java:60)
> at org.apache.synapse.mediators.filters.InMediator.mediate(InMediator.java:55)
> at org.apache.synapse.mediators.AbstractListMediator.mediate(AbstractListMediator.java:60)
> at org.apache.synapse.mediators.base.SequenceMediator.mediate(SequenceMediator.java:115)
> at org.apache.synapse.core.axis2.Axis2SynapseEnvironment.injectMessage(Axis2SynapseEnvironment.java:131)
> at org.apache.synapse.core.axis2.SynapseMessageReceiver.receive(SynapseMessageReceiver.java:86)
> at org.apache.axis2.engine.AxisEngine.receive(AxisEngine.java:178)
> at org.apache.axis2.transport.http.HTTPTransportUtils.processHTTPPostRequest(HTTPTransportUtils.java:167)
> at org.apache.synapse.transport.nhttp.ServerWorker.processEntityEnclosingMethod(ServerWorker.java:349)
> at org.apache.synapse.transport.nhttp.ServerWorker.run(ServerWorker.java:239)
> at org.apache.axis2.transport.base.threads.NativeWorkerPool$1.run(NativeWorkerPool.java:58)
> at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
> at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
> at java.lang.Thread.run(Thread.java:619)
> aused by: org.drools.rule.InvalidRulePackage: Error importing : 'samples.GetQuoteRequest'Rule Compilation error : [Rule name='ForwardTransformation']
> ForwardTransformation/Rule_ForwardTransformation_0.java (14:17) : Imported class "samples.GetQuoteRequest" could not be loaded
> ForwardTransformation/Rule_ForwardTransformation_0.java (14:31) : Imported class "samples.GetQuoteRequest" could not be loaded
> ForwardTransformation/Rule_ForwardTransformation_0.java (16:18) : A method named "setSymbol" is not declared in any enclosing class nor any supertype, nor through a static import
> at org.drools.rule.Package.checkValidity(Package.java:477)
> at org.drools.common.AbstractRuleBase.addPackages(AbstractRuleBase.java:434)
> at org.drools.reteoo.ReteooRuleBase.addPackage(ReteooRuleBase.java:388)
> at org.drools.jsr94.rules.admin.RuleExecutionSetImpl.<init>(RuleExecutionSetImpl.java:130)
> at org.drools.jsr94.rules.admin.LocalRuleExecutionSetProviderImpl.createRuleExecutionSet(LocalRuleExecutionSetProviderImpl.java:233)
> at org.drools.jsr94.rules.admin.LocalRuleExecutionSetProviderImpl.createRuleExecutionSet(LocalRuleExecutionSetProviderImpl.java:176)
> at org.wso2.rule.RuleInvoker.createRuleExecutionSet(RuleInvoker.java:346)
> ... 16 more
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://wso2.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
More information about the Carbon-dev
mailing list